Waking up a lot during the night? This new sleep study might alarm you – Women’s Agenda
Women who experience “unconscious wakefulness” during sleep are increasing their risk of dying from cardiovascular disease.
Do you suffer a lot from unconscious wakefulness? It happens when the body momentarily wakes from sleep in response to noise, temperature or light; you usually dont remember whether youve done this or not, but you can tell sometimes if you get sleepy the following day.
If youre experiencing this regularly and youre a woman, your risk of dying prematurely from cardiovascular disease might be higher than the rest of the population.
